我必须使用无效的SSL证书调用托管在Web服务器上的HTTP服务.在开发中,我使用keytool导入证书,但每个客户端安装的证书都不同,所以我不能捆绑它.
前言:我不要知道跳过SSL验证实在是太丑了.在这种特定情况下,我甚至不需要SSL,系统中的所有其他通信都是简单的HTTP.所以我真的不关心MITM攻击等.攻击者无需破解SSL,因为数据没有SSL.这是对我无法控制的遗留系统的支持.
我正在使用HttpURLConnection带有SSLSocketFactorya NaiveTrustManager和a的NaiveHostnameVerifier.这适用于我尝试过的一些自签名服务器,但不适用于客户的网站.我得到的错误是:

当我在搜索错误消息时,大多数人只是在他们的商店中导入证书,但我再也不能这样做,因为我不知道它将是哪个证书.如果这不起作用,我唯一的选择是制作一个可以下载证书并以更简单的方式添加它的工具,但是我宁愿让我的Java代码忽略无效的证书.
任何的想法 ?
其实上面的代码并没有什么问题。问题似乎出在 Weblogic 和 Certicom TLS 模块上。当我查看服务器选项SSL和Advanced时,我发现我可以指定自定义 HostnameVerifier (SSLMBean.HostnameVerifier),但建议干扰证书验证的唯一元素已被弃用。
我在 Weblogic 之外尝试了上面的代码,它工作得很好(不过修复了帖子中的 HostnameVerifier)。
然后我尝试按照 ipolevoy 在另一个问题中的建议将“-DUseSunHttpHandler=true”添加到 Weblogic 参数中。它开始工作了。
话虽如此,在 Oracle Service Bus 服务器上切换 HTTP 处理程序似乎有点冒险。几周后很可能会有副作用回来咬我......
我还尝试定义自己的 trustStore 并将其指向包含所需密钥的 jssecacert。它也被 Weblogic 忽略,因为它对每个服务器都有自己的 trustStore 设置。因此,我求助于管理员手动导入所需的密钥或将 Weblogic 指向我自己的商店。
